ok so the amp thing is settled..

what about the diff with the superfreq and the shows? both triple driver.. superfreq can be upgraded to the braided wires.. so what's left that is different? both are custom fit as well aren't they?

hmmm unless the circuitry is different to produce a different sound?



Yes slowth, the FreQ Show has a new crossover, which is basically a device / circuit that directs different frequencies into different balanced armatures. That's how they can have a bass, mid, and high driver like floor speakers.

Also, the new FreQ Show has detachable cables and from first impressions, much better build quality.
